The Science of Somatic Stress & Fertility: How Womb Massage Supports Your Reproductive Journey

When you are navigating the journey to conceive - whether naturally or through assisted reproductive technology like IVF - it can feel like a relentless cycle of tracking, waiting, and tension.

While much of the medical focus around fertility centers on lab work and hormone panels, there is a critical piece of the puzzle that often gets overlooked: the nervous system and pelvic physiology.
Chronic stress is not just "in your head." It creates real, measurable physical changes in the body that directly impact reproductive health. Here is how specialised somatic bodywork and fertility womb massage help bridge the gap between mind, body, and conception.

The Bio-Physics of Stress and the Womb
When your body perceives chronic physical or emotional stress, it operates in a state of sympathetic dominance - commonly known as "fight or flight."

From a physiological perspective, this state prioritises blood flow to your vital survival organs (like your heart and brain) while constricting flow to non-immediate survival systems, including your digestive tract and reproductive organs.

  • Reduced Microcirculation: Tightness in the lower abdomen, pelvic floor, and lower back can physically restrict arterial blood flow to the uterus and ovaries.
  • Tissue Restrictions: Past surgeries, scar tissue, digestive issues, or conditions like endometriosis can create physical adhesions that limit organ mobility.
  • Pelvic Armouring: Under stress, we tend to unconsciously hold muscle tension in the pelvic bowl, creating physical stagnation and discomfort.

How Fertility & Womb Massage Works
Fertility womb massage is a non-invasive, gentle, yet deeply effective abdominal and pelvic therapy designed to support the mechanical and neurological health of your reproductive system.
  1. Improving Oxygenation and Nutrient Delivery
    By gently releasing tension in the abdominal fascia and surrounding musculature, womb massage encourages fresh, oxygen-rich blood to circulate freely to the ovaries and uterus. Enhanced blood flow supports the development of a healthy uterine lining and optimal ovarian function.
  2. Assisting Lymphatic Drainage
    The pelvic cavity houses a complex network of lymphatic vessels responsible for clearing metabolic waste and cellular debris. Gentle abdominal work helps flush the lymphatic system, reducing local inflammation and congestion around the pelvic organs.
  3. Shifting into Parasympathetic Recovery
    As a trauma-informed practitioner with a background in medical physics, I approach somatic bodywork with a deep respect for the nervous system. Specialised gentle touch downregulates the nervous system, shifting your body out of "fight or flight" and into the parasympathetic "rest, digest, and restore" state. This is the physiological state where cellular repair, hormone balance, and soft-tissue release occur.
  4. Clearing Emotional and Physical Blockages
    The womb space holds immense physical and emotional memory. Whether you are recovering from a previous pregnancy loss, preparing for an upcoming IVF cycle, or simply feeling disconnected from your body after months of trying to conceive, womb massage offers a safe, held space to release stored physical armouring.

Who Can Benefit?
Fertility and womb massage is ideal for anyone looking to optimise their reproductive health, including those experiencing:

  • Unexplained fertility challenges
  • Preparation for IVF, IUI, or donor cycles
  • Irregular cycles, painful periods, or hormonal imbalances
  • Pelvic congestion, bloating, or digestive sluggishness
  • Emotional stress and disconnection surrounding conception
